The City of West Allis is seeking a knowledgeable, detail-oriented Commercial Construction Inspector to join our Code Enforcement team. In this role, you will help ensure the safety, integrity, and compliance of residential, commercial, and industrial construction throughout the city. The Commercial Construction Inspector is responsible for reviewing submitted plans and specifications, issuing permits, conducting inspections at various phases of construction, and enforcing municipal and state building codes. Code enforcement duties include issuing violation notices, documenting findings, and performing necessary follow-up to ensure corrective action.

Perform inspections, write and review permits, and issue correction orders or correspondence for new construction, remodeling, demolition and occupancy in the City to ensure compliance with issued permits, approved plans, municipal ordinances, state codes, adopted national codes and standards, and state statues relating to construction.
Monitor and respond to phone calls, voicemail and email. Assist walk-in customers.
Investigate complaints and referrals by inspection of public and private properties for compliance with building and zoning codes and with regards to building and property maintenance, and land or building use.
Obtain and maintain inspection certifications and code knowledge through examination, continuing education, training, training, mentoring, and subscriptions to websites and code services.
Review construction plans for compliance with codes and ordinances as an official delegated agent of the State of Wisconsin.
